Stone carving is the art of shaping and sculpting stone to create decorative or functional objects, such as statues, monuments, or architectural features. This ancient practice involves various techniques, including chiseling, polishing, and grinding, often using specialized tools. Stone carving requires a deep understanding of the material's properties and intricate design skills to achieve the desired form and finish. It has been a significant aspect of cultural heritage across civilizations, reflecting artistic expression and craftsmanship.
